Bitcoin Kimchi Premium Reaches 1% as Korean Retail Interest Surges Amid Global Demand
September 1, 2026
Bitcoin on Upbit is trading at a 1% premium to Binance, marking the strongest sustained Kimchi premium since early May and signaling renewed local South Korean retail interest.
Bitcoin has climbed from about $62,000 to around $81,000, underscoring renewed global and Korean demand.
The Kimchi premium—the gap between Korean exchange prices and global prices—has resurfaced, indicating higher local investor activity.

Retail enthusiasm is rising, but historical patterns warn that rapid gains can be followed by sharp pullbacks, suggesting potential volatility.
Drivers of the rally include U.S. Treasury buybacks, ETF inflows, and a large short squeeze that unwound over $4.3 billion.
Finding regulated on‑ramp solutions in Korea is key for sustained upside as ETF access and institutional involvement evolve across Asia.
Korean buying tends to show up as price gaps due to capital controls, making outright arbitrage less effective than in the U.S.
